Output 61f8058381d075557ff8b22654c3fc33e191c1cb772acd003879551aab9db60d:2

value
20992051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dfe0f612f5c8f8a1125beafcc3fc90fee842333 OP_EQUAL
address
MAdkBPyJnW7SAYqSNWwTCxRv46G48bHK7v
transaction
61f8058381d075557ff8b22654c3fc33e191c1cb772acd003879551aab9db60d
spent
true